The sex appeal of the Turks & Caicos is undeniable. Not only are the beaches and surrounding waters absolutely idyllic (see exhibit A above, or exhibit B right here), but these islands (particularly Providenciales, or Provo for short) have also become a favorite of the Hollywood elite.
As elsewhere in the Caribbean, many celebs visit the Turks & Caicos for a little R&R from time to time. A few, like Bruce Willis, Donna Karan, Michael Douglas, Keith Richards and Oprah Winfrey, reportedly own property here, making celebrity sightings more likely.
Naturally, a spate of posh resorts have sprung up in recent years further appealing to the Jet Set.
